Output 31187ed6bc03588305eaef774e8267f81624ef85eaadc16a417760eec2283191:19

value
5600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31f1955f58f386300f4c9bbcb08ca55273a4f526 OP_EQUAL
address
9vzMBJbyc92J1UPSbWW3LG1ikzyUotxZxg
transaction
31187ed6bc03588305eaef774e8267f81624ef85eaadc16a417760eec2283191